Example culinary assistant requirements on a job description

Culinary assistant requirements can be divided into technical requirements and required soft skills. The lists below show the most common requirements included in culinary assistant job postings.
Sample culinary assistant requirements
  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• Basic knife skills
  • Food safety certification
  • Culinary background
  • Knowledge of food preparation techniques
Sample required culinary assistant soft skills
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ment
  • Strong organizational skills
  • Excellent communication skills
  • Team player attitude
  • Flexibility to adapt to changing needs

A DAY IN THE LIFE OF AN ASSISTANT COOK

As an Assistant Cook, you keep our staff and students well-fed. You assist the head chef in preparing food that is tasty and nutritious. To uphold a high level of quality in our school kitchen, you follow sanitation standards carefully and make sure that all of the food is fully cooked. As you serve the food, you maintain a warm and professional demeanor. You also assist with supervising students during meals and keep a log of their behavior. You enjoy the opportunity to develop your culinary skills and teach the students how to cook!


QUALIFICATIONS

  • Current food handler's permit
  • 19 years old or older
  • Ability to pass a background and drug test upon hire

Full-time, 40 hours per week. Shifts are scheduled Sunday through Thursday or Tuesday through Saturday. Start times are between 5:00-10:30 A.M.

Be part of something remarkable

Join the #1 hospital in Wisconsin! Put your passion for food and culinary experience to use and join our remarkable culinary team. You will be responsible for ensuring the right food is safely provided to the right customer at the right time.

We are seeking a Culinary Retail Assistant who:

  • Provides excellent customer service for all patients, families, staff, and visitors.
  • Accurately sets up meal service lines, portioning food items, serving meals, and working as a short order line cook.
  • Cashiers and provides efficient and accurate payment transactions in a professional manner.
  • Sanitizes dishes, cookware, equipment, and environment.

Culinary Retail Assistants are eligible for:

  • Starting wage of $17.37 per hour, plus extra for working evening and weekend hours.
  • External hires may be eligible for up to a $1,000 sign-on bonus.
  • Paid time off, including 15 days of vacation time for full-time employees.
  • A free bus pass to assist with transportation to and from work.
  • Continuing education for both professional and personal growth.

Education :

Preferred - High school diploma or GED

Work Experience :

Preferred - Food service and/or customer service experience

Licenses and Certifications :

Preferred - ServSafe Certification
